BREVARD COUNTY • CAPE CANAVERAL, FLORIDA – SpaceX has scrubbed tonight’s launch of a Falcon 9 rocket from Cape Canaveral Monday night.
Launch is targeted tomorrow for 9:57 p.m. ET the rocket launch
A SpaceX Falcon 9 rocket will launch the Eutelsat 10B communications satellite for Eutelsat.
Following first stage separation, SpaceX will attempt to land the booster engine on a drone ship stationed in the Atlantic Ocean.
